A representative of the Guild of Flowers sent to attend the Moon's End Gathering.

Appearance & Personality

Naj'wa is a lightly built drow with khaki hair and tainted eyes. Despite her profession, she attends the gathering in relatively conservative dress. She projects a passive and approachable demeanor, with mild tones and an emphasis on courtesy.

Biography

Moon's End Gathering of the Clans

She first appears at the gathering of the clans called by Zala'ess, in which the Vel'Vloz'ress first appear as a Great Clan at such a gathering. Waes'soloth and Maszyna both promptly interject that the gathering itself presents a great risk, in particular to the smaller clans and commoners. This leads the entire gathering to debate the increased civil unrest and loss of commoner protection from clan conflicts that resulted from the Nidraa'chal war. Naj'wa herself agrees with the widely-held sentiment, and asks the Vel'Vloz'ress delegation of their stance on the matter. Shortly thereafter, she lodges a formal request on behalf of the Guild of Flowers for greater protection for the common people; either through a clans-wide cease-fire or through the deployment of mixed-clan patrols throughout the districts.

Unfortunately, conflicts arise at the table, especially regarding the absence of Diva'ratrika and the recognition of the Vloz'ress as one of the Great Clans. From their lower seats, Maszyna notes the situation to be worsening among the Great Clans, to which Naj'wa merely confides that the lesser clans have little option but to stand aside and hope the conflict resolves with as few casualties as possible.
